I am a girl. I am a gamer. I have played video games since I was 11 years old, but have been around games all my life. My mother is a gamer. She got to the kill screen of Pac-Man and level 22 of Tetris. Two facts that impress just about everyone I meet. But the reality is it's very difficult to be a female gamer.
When a woman reveals she plays video games, she is immediately judged. Depending on what games she plays, a lot of things will be assumed about her, and almost regardless of her answers she will be considered not 'hardcore'. Debating the stupidity of the concept of 'hardcore' aside, a girl just can't win.
And I have some examples so you can see what I mean.
Follow up:
I am extremely particular about the games I play. I don't play very violent games, I don't play shooters (to me they're pretty much all the same. You play Duck Hunt and you're covered), I don't regard sports games as real video games and I hate sidescrollers. I tend to be loyal to franchises, and I like 3d-action games, strategy games and turn-based RPGs. That may seem like a really limited selection of games, but I like what I like. The problem is when I tell people about my favorite franchises. I say I like Pokemon, Harvest Moon and Kingdom Hearts and guys will have a little smirk and say those are 'girl games'.
Exsqueeze me? I know for a fact that tons of guys play those games. Most of the people I trade Pokemon with are guys in their late 20s, and Harvest Moon is virtually a dating sim. But because I am a girl, they are 'girly games' when I play them.
Of course there are lots of women who like shooters and horror survival games, but do they get a pass for being 'real' gamers? Of course not. They have to deal with jerks even more than I do. Because in order to get any kind of peace, they have to be way better at the games then guys have to. If it's mission play and a mistake is made, it's the woman's fault. It doesn't matter that statistically that guys and girls will miss or mess up equally, guys only notice when women make the mistake. And there are some especially nasty guys on these muliti-play games who will sexually harass female gamers. And if she's *too* good she's hated anyway. So she just can't win.
So fellas, give your female counterparts a break. A gamer is a person who enjoys and collects games, regardless of what the games are or who plays them.
